Hello
I am getting random resets due to HW watchdog timeouts.
According to system_get_rst_info(),
reason=1 (HW WDT), cause=4 (?), and
register epc1 points to wDev_ProcessFiq.
Other register values are zeros.
Can anyone tell what this means?
Or found a workaround?
Thanks
random WDT resets in SDK driver
Re: random WDT resets in SDK driver
Postby ESP_Faye » Mon Jul 31, 2017 10:22 am
Hi,
Hardware watchdog reset, usually because that CPU is occupied for a long time somewhere.
Or you can provide your test code, we will help debug it.
Thanks for your interest in ESP8266!
Hardware watchdog reset, usually because that CPU is occupied for a long time somewhere.
Or you can provide your test code, we will help debug it.
Thanks for your interest in ESP8266!
Re: random WDT resets in SDK driver
Postby ememberus » Fri Aug 11, 2017 5:07 am
I do not use hardware interrupts, therefore,
means somewhere in wDev_ProcessFiq or related SDK calls.
I strongly suspect a bug.
Please, INVESTIGATE.
CPU is occupied for a long time somewhere
means somewhere in wDev_ProcessFiq or related SDK calls.
I strongly suspect a bug.
Please, INVESTIGATE.
Who is online
Users browsing this forum: No registered users and 4 guests
Login
Newbies Start Here
Are you new to ESP8266?
Unsure what to do?
Dunno where to start?
Start right here!
Latest SDK
Documentation
Complete listing of the official ESP8266 related documentation release by ESPRESSIF!
Must read here!
- All times are UTC+08:00
- Top
- Delete all board cookies
About Us
Espressif Systems is a fabless semiconductor company providing cutting-edge low power WiFi SoCs and wireless solutions for wireless communications and Internet of Things applications. We are the manufacturer of ESP8266EX.